I've been trying to install Windows XP Pro but it hangs up
when it comes to recognizing the HD. The BIOS recognizes
is and all seems to be working hardware wise. XP prompts
me to load some files from a floppy, but no matter what I
do I can't get it to do anything with it. I stick the
disk in, press return, and it prompts me to insert the
disk. The floppy drive seems to be working, so I can't
figure it out. Neither can I complete installation. I'm
at a loss as to what to do.

Your floppy disk probably does not contain the files
that are needed. What are their names?

To give the floppy disk drive a clean bill of health,
boot your machine with a win98 boot disk from
www.bootdisk.com.
